Create a Cozy Viewing NookTips 1FAQFree Smart Home PlannerAI-Powered smart home design software 2025Home Design for FreeWhen it comes to designing a living room, the television often becomes the focal point. However, integrating a TV into your space without compromising on aesthetics can be a challenge. Here are some creative ideas to help you style your living room around your TV while maximizing functionality and design.1. Wall-Mounted TV with Floating ShelvesMounting your TV on the wall frees up floor space and allows for a cleaner look. Pair it with floating shelves to display books, decor, and plants, creating an inviting atmosphere.2. TV in a CabinetFor a more traditional look, consider placing your television inside a stylish cabinet. This not only hides the TV when not in use but also provides storage for media accessories.3. Use a Projector for FlexibilityInstead of a traditional TV, a projector offers a versatile solution. It can be easily stored away when not in use, and you can project movies on any wall, making it ideal for small spaces.4. Smart TV with Home AutomationIncorporate a smart TV into your living room that connects with your home automation system. This allows you to control lighting, sound, and even curtains with voice commands, enhancing your viewing experience.5. Artful TV FrameTransform your TV into a piece of art when not in use. Several brands offer customizable frames that display artwork or family photos, allowing your TV to blend seamlessly with your decor.6. Create a Cozy Viewing NookDesign a dedicated viewing area with comfortable seating and soft lighting. This can be an inviting corner of your living room that encourages relaxation and enjoyment of media.Tips 1:Consider the layout and flow of your living room. Ensure that the TV's placement complements the overall design and allows for comfortable viewing angles.FAQQ: What is the best height to mount a TV?A: The ideal height for mounting a TV is at eye level when seated, typically around 42-48 inches from the floor.Q: How can I hide cables for a cleaner look?A: Utilize cable management systems or decorative boxes to conceal cables and maintain a tidy appearance.Home Design for FreePlease check with customer service before testing new feature.
